dos Reis Surname Meaning

User-submitted Reference

Common surname on Portuguese speaking countries, "Reis" means "Kings" in Portuguese and the variant "dos Reis" means "of Kings".

dos Reis Last Name Facts

Where Does The Last Name dos Reis Come From? nationality or country of origin

The last name dos Reis occurs most in Brazil. It can also appear as: dos Reís or dos Réis. Click here to see other possible spellings of dos Reis.

How Common Is The Last Name dos Reis? popularity and diffusion

It is the 1,270th most frequently used family name on earth, borne by around 1 in 17,334 people. This surname is predominantly found in The Americas, where 96 percent of dos Reis reside; 96 percent reside in South America and 95 percent reside in Luso-South America. It is also the 1,270,172nd most prevalent given name world-wide It is held by 60 people.

The surname is most frequently used in Brazil, where it is borne by 400,939 people, or 1 in 534. In Brazil dos Reis is most frequent in: Minas Gerais, where 27 percent are found, São Paulo, where 20 percent are found and Bahia, where 9 percent are found. Other than Brazil this last name occurs in 63 countries. It is also found in Angola, where 2 percent are found and Cape Verde, where 1 percent are found.
